Well-known water tank, built a century ago, converted into an exhibition hall in the Community of Madrid, more than two decades ago, it is worth seeing and climbing its dome, more for its historical and architectural value, than for certain temporary exhibitions, although this is always subjective.

A beautiful water tower, that when we were there hosted a great photography exposition. The entrance is free of charge which makes it a great option for tourists on a low budget or if you re living in the neighbourhood to drop in for a quiet afternoon. In the water reservoir there now is some sort of movie theatre with short movies that supplement the exposition below.
Former water distribution tower, converted into an exhibition hall. The building is as interesting as the activities it houses, normally of very good quality.
